Compare all specifications:
2008 Chevrolet Avalanche | 1989 Ford Ranger | |
Make | Chevrolet | Ford |
Model | Avalanche | Ranger |
Year Released | 2008 | 1989 |
Body Type | Pickup | Pickup |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 5300 cc | 2300 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 311 HP | 109 HP |
Engine RPM | 5200 RPM | 4800 RPM |
Drive Type | 4WD |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Automatic | Automatic |
Vehicle Length | 5630 mm | 4690 mm |
